CVE-2025-30714

CVSS v3.1

4.8

Medium

VectorAV:N/AC:H/PR:L/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N
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ions MySQL Connectors versions 9.0.0 through 9.2.0
Description The issue allows a low-privileged attacker with network access via multiple protocols to compromise MySQL Connectors, resulting in unauthorized access to critical data or complete access to all MySQL Connectors accessible data. Successful attacks require human interaction from a person other than the attacker.
Recommendations For versions 9.0.0 through 9.2.0, update to a version that contains a fix for this issue to prevent unauthorized access to critical data. At the moment, there is no information about a newer version that contains a fix for this vulnerability.
